    hello people.

    Im currently starting a 3 times a week training programme had some questions on the diet & nutriton factor.
    the diet that im on at the moment consists of alot of:

    Wholemeal Bread/Rolls
    Tuna
    Skinless Chicken Breast
    Turkey
    Wholemeal Pasta/Rice

    Supplements:
    Calcium Caseinate
    -Flavour: Unflavoured [1kg]
    Creapure
    -Size: 500g
    L Glutamine
    -Size: 500g
    Impact Whey Protein
    -Flavour: Strawberry [5kg]
    Omega 3
    -Size: 90 Softgels


    My Question is simple.
    Is my diet and supplments sufficient enough to help reach my goal which is to burn my existing body fat and replace it with strong lean muscle. And, also out of the supplements ive got, which and when should i take them, and which ones can be taken together in the same shake?

    It might be but if you train hard and nothing changes then the diet will need tweeking. You are best running it and seeing how it goes. You might want to drop a serving of bread/pasta and replace it with veggies or salad. Add more veggies anyway on top of your current diet.

    Take casein before bed, whey and creatine after your workouts and fish oils with each meal.

    Eat some eggs on Wholegrain toast for breakfast and maybe some Porridge if you're still hungry.

    Don't eat carbs with your evening meal, have some extra vegetables instead

    General: Add some mixed nuts, loads of veg or salad and a couple of pieces of fruit.

    Supps.
    Whey: Post workout with some Carbs (I would go for WMS) and creapure
    Glutamine: Before and after workout plus before bed.
    Cassien: before bed.
    Omega 3: with every meal
